iPhone Duo’s Vertical Dock Seemingly Limited to Four App Icons Tim Hardwick | usagoldmines.com

It looks like the iPhone Duo’s vertical Dock can currently only house four apps maximum. In his hands-on with the device, Marques Brownlee attempted to add a fifth app to the Dock, but was unable to do so. Apple does not mention the four-app limit in its tech documentation, but those hoping to add a fifth or sixth app to it may be out of luck.

For the iPhone Duo, Apple made the Dock vertical along the right of the screen, with unused space on either end of it. It will likely take some getting used to for iPhone users – especially left-handed ones. We don’t know if Apple will provide a left-handed mode for the rest of us.
